Output e708278308fa02010a01c3b83973c6b665528e2af8e926f1214cd821630203e3:51

value
57605173
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f296dba0ba8c9d42d69c0a1b3cca4bb1835de4d OP_EQUALVERIFY OP_CHECKSIG
address
1FWa51hSwSDjZ26B5bDKt6QLicBfQGv2eT
transaction
e708278308fa02010a01c3b83973c6b665528e2af8e926f1214cd821630203e3
spent
true